Search for the phrase False Claims Act on the Internet, and you will be hit with a barrage of websites telling you how easy it is to bring a fraud case against a Government contractor. Sadly, these websites are right. The bar to bringing FCA claims has been lowered to such an extent over the past 5-10 years that the Act practically invites frivolous lawsuits. Thus, it is with great pleasure that we report that at least one court – the United States District Court for the District of Massachusetts – has taken a step toward restoring at least some common sense to application of the statute.
